Frame Repairs

Wind, sun and rain will eventually damage your window frames. If left unattended it could lead to rot and mold and air leaks, water leaks and other costly damage. Fortunately, experts in home improvement can resolve many of these issues, helping you save money and enjoy an improved living space.

The cost of fixing your frames is contingent on a variety of aspects, including the size and material of the frame. In general, you can expect to pay between $250 and $500 for each window, though it may be possible to repair some frames for less. Certain companies offer packages that lower overall costs, while others charge by the hour for materials and labor.

If you have wooden frames, the most typical problem is mold or rot. Call a home improvement specialist immediately if you notice any of these signs to avoid further damage. Professionals can repair damaged areas of the frame, seal your windows, and install new weather stripping. This will help to ensure that the seal on your home is in good shape and help to reduce your energy bills.

A deteriorating window frame can cause air drafts which can be a major pain during hot and cold weather. These drafts are often caused by a cracked caulk seal or a poorly fitted window. Having these issues repaired by a professional can improve the efficiency of your home and ensure your home is comfortable all year.

Based on the location and type of frame, repairs may be relatively simple or complicated. For instance, if a wooden window frame is beginning to rot and is causing damage, it might be necessary to replace the entire frame. If a window has become misaligned due to settling, it may require resealing and the sill repaired.

Luckily, most bent metal frames are easy to adjust using a few basic tools and a steady hand. For instance, you can use a pair of soft-tipped pliers to gently bend the metal window frames without breaking them. If you're not certain of the tools or materials to employ, it's best to consult a professional. You might scratch the window frame or damage it if you try this at home. A professional will have an able hand and the proper tools for the job. They also know how to avoid damaging the glass or frames. They will also have the expertise to handle delicate work, such as restoring old windows. They can fix sash cables and tighten cames. They can keep you from having to replace your windows entirely.

Stained Glass Repair

Many stained glass windows both old and new require repairs or restorations to keep them in good shape. It is crucial to get them repaired as soon as you can since if the window is in poor condition, it can lead to irreparable damage, rendering the window unusable. There are a variety of repairs that can be done to a stained or leaded glass window, ranging from filling cracks using silicone to releading and tightening cames. The cost of repair for stained glass is contingent on the severity of damage and the work required to fix it. A professional with experience in stained or leaded glass will thoroughly examine the window before estimating the cost of repair or restoration.

One of the most common reasons to need repairs to stained glass is damaged or chipped glass. It could be due to mishandling or simply wear and tear. If the glass is damaged, it might need to be replaced. Fading colors is another common issue with lead or stained glass. Glass is susceptible to fading due to exposure to sunlight or changing weather conditions. A professional can restain the glass in order to restore its original appearance and color.

The average stained-glass repair costs around $500. This includes cleaning, fixing and filling cracks using silicone tightening or releading the cames, and any other repairs required for a 12-by-24-inch window. A complete restoration of a stained glass window can cost anywhere from $10,000 or more, depending on the severity of the damage and how much work is needed to restore it to its original state.

Cement, often referred to as glazier's putty, can be used to fix the window panes and lead cames that are used in stained glass windows. Over time, the cement can be damaged and loose. It needs to be applied again. This is a straightforward task for the majority of reliable stained glass experts, but it's not uncommon for it to be included in a larger repair or restoration project.

It is also necessary to replace the reinforcement bar on a stained glass window. These are specially designed supports that are fixed to the frame or jambs of stained glass windows. They prevent sagging. The cost of replacing these bars can vary based on the size of the window and the amount of windows that require replacement.

It is important to maintain glasses that are stained or leaded as they are fragile. The appropriate cleaning products will make them last as long as is possible. Regular cleaning should be performed using a mild dishwashing solution and warm water. Cleaning should be carried out with care to avoid damage.

Window Replacement

It is crucial to choose the right local company to installing new windows if your window is damaged beyond repair. Certain companies specialize in certain styles or materials, and others offer energy-efficient options that can reduce your energy costs. Take note of whether the company provides frame repairs and any other services. A professional can help you select the best windows for your home, including skylights and bay windows.

Window replacement services consist of installing new double- and single-pane windows. Some companies also provide storm windows and doors. They can install a variety of frames including wood, fiberglass, and vinyl. They can also repair damaged window sills and frames. A skilled window installer can also deal with double-pane window problems, such as condensation.

Many homeowners choose to replace their windows in order to enhance the appearance of their homes and to add value. Selecting the right local professional to install new windows is crucial, as their craftsmanship will determine how your home looks and feels. If you're considering a window replacement inquire about references and examples of past work. It is important to confirm that the company is licensed and insured.

If your window is powered by electricity, you might need to call in an electrician to fix it. In some cases the issue may be caused by an outage in the power supply or other issues that affect the operation of your window. Usually, the repair process involves replacing or rewiring the components that aren't functioning properly.

The cost of installing windows differs depending on your needs and the type you are replacing. It is possible to pay more if have to replace a large number of windows than if you just need to fix one or two.
